    Heisman Trophy winner Cam Newton has arrived in San Diego to train with George Whitfield Jr., the quarterback tutor who mentored Ben Roethlisberger. Whitfield Jr. worked with Roethlisberger during his NFL-mandated four-game suspension earlier this season. Whitfield Jr. said he will start preparing Newton for pre-draft evaluations on Monday. Whitfield said that Newton came to him on the advice of Hall of Fame quarterback Warren Moon. "I'm excited and Cam is excited to get to work," said Whitfield. "We'll break it down, assess where he is physically, fundamentally, mentally, emotionally ... all of it." In one year at Auburn, the 6-foot-5, 248-pound Newton led the Tigers to their first national title since 1957 and a 14-0 season.
